Mission
To implement international academic cooperation between higher education institutions in the Global South and those in French-speaking Belgium, based on equitable and reciprocal partnerships. This cooperation promotes a balanced exchange of knowledge and skills, responds to the needs and aspirations of local populations, and aligns with a vision of sustainable development grounded in diverse and culturally respectful perspectives. It aims to foster intellectual autonomy and capacity building, enabling each party to define and lead its own future.
